Pharmacokinetics of Metenolone Enantato Iniettabile
Metenolone enantato iniettabile is a modified form of dihydrotestosterone (DHT), a naturally occurring hormone in the body. It is administered via intramuscular injection and has a half-life of approximately 10 days (Schänzer et al. 1996). This means that it remains active in the body for a longer period of time compared to other AAS, allowing for less frequent dosing.
Once injected, metenolone enantato iniettabile is rapidly absorbed into the bloodstream and binds to androgen receptors in various tissues, including muscle tissue. It is then metabolized by the liver and excreted through the urine (Schänzer et al. 1996). The slow release of the drug from the injection site and its long half-life contribute to its sustained effects on muscle growth.
Pharmacodynamics of Metenolone Enantato Iniettabile
The primary mechanism of action of metenolone enantato iniettabile is through its binding to androgen receptors in muscle tissue. This leads to an increase in protein synthesis, which is essential for muscle growth and repair (Kicman 2008). It also has a mild androgenic effect, which can contribute to increased strength and performance.
Additionally, metenolone enantato iniettabile has been shown to have a positive effect on nitrogen retention in the body (Schänzer et al. 1996). Nitrogen is an essential component of protein, and a positive nitrogen balance is necessary for muscle growth. By promoting nitrogen retention, metenolone enantato iniettabile helps to create an anabolic environment in the body, facilitating muscle fiber hypertrophy.

Side Effects and Risks
As with any AAS, there are potential side effects and risks associated with the use of metenolone enantato iniettabile. These include but are not limited to acne, hair loss, increased body hair, and changes in cholesterol levels (Kicman 2008). It is important to note that these side effects are dose-dependent and can be managed by following proper dosing protocols and monitoring cholesterol levels.
There is also a risk of virilization in female users, which is the development of male characteristics such as a deeper voice and increased body hair. This risk can be minimized by using lower doses and closely monitoring for any signs of virilization (Kicman 2008).
